MY JOURNAL has a total of 235 6” x 9” pages. Pages are printed on high quality cream color offset paper which takes pencil and pen very nicely. Pages have a light blue set of thin ruled lines wide spaced for easy reading and writing. Using this journal is thorough and simple.
1. Books -- pages 11 - 219
The journal has 100 “right-hand” or book pages to enter each book’s information. Book pages include spaces for Book Title, author, number of pages, imprint (publisher), genre, publication date, when and where purchased, if borrowed or loaned and when started and when finished dates. Also space for you to rate the book (number of stars, etc.).
The unique feature of MY JOURNAL are the Quizzes, which appear at the bottom of every book page. Every one of the 100 book pages includes a quiz with questions , clues and facts about a mix of literary classics, thrillers, biographies and mysteries. Some are relatively easy but many will test the knowledge of true bibliophiles. You have to guess either the author or the title. Answers are included.
2. Notes -- pages 10 - 218 There are 100 “left-hand” pages, similarly blank ruled for book comments and notes. Here you can enter any special thoughts or write in any ancillary information about the book.
3. Titles to consider -- pages 221 - 231
These pages are easy to read lists of books (about 20 listings on 11 pages, over 200) of every genre, in no particular order, but there for your perusal. You will no doubt recognize some of the titles and authors but there are many that will be foreign to you. You can browse the titles and authors whenever the mood strikes you!
3. Answers to quizzes -- pages 232, 233, 234
Here you will find the answers––either titles or authors depending on the clue or question.
3. Additional pages
There’s a page for help with deciding on the genre of your book, a page to identify you as the owner and a page outlining the benefits of reading. All in all, MY JOURNAL is so much more than a log book. Use it well!
